Q:   Can I get direct admission to ACE Engineering College?
A: 

ACE Engineering College admissions are entrance-based for BTech programme. However, candidates can apply for direct admission on the official website of the college through Management quota under Category-B. For the same category, the admission will be considered based on candidates past academic merit. Moreover, the general ACE Engineering College admission criteria is as follows:

  • First Preference: Rank in IIT-JEE
  • Second Preference: Rank in TG-EAPCET
  • Third Preference: Marks in Intermediate

Q:   What is the fee for B.Tech at ACE Engineering College?
A: 

ACE Engineering College offers a BTech programme for four years. The total fee for the course is INR 4.4 lakh. Moreover, there will be other components added to the ACE Engineering College BTech fee. Candidates need to pay a certain amount of fee at the time of admission to confirm their seats.

Q:   What is the admission process for B.Tech at ACE Engineering College?
A: 

The admission process for BTech is conducted in multiple steps. Check the following steps of admission for ACE Engineering College BTech admissions:

  1. Meet the eligibility criteria: Pass Class 12 with PCM as subjects from a recognised board.
  2. Qualify entrance exam: Appear and qualify for either the TS EAMCET or JEE Main entrance exam with a valid score.
  3. Merit-list release: The final merit list of the selected candidates is released on the college's official website.
  4. Document Verification: The selected candidates must get their documents verified at the college for final admission.

Q:   What is the cutoff for BTech at ACE Engineering College for other than general categories?
A: 

The year 2023 cutoff ranks for B.Tech. in Civil Engineering at ACE Engineering College other than General category are - 106587 for OBC, 154933 for SC and 97152 for ST. While the admissions are based on the scores/rank obtained in TSEAMCET, the last cut offs also change a lot depending on All India quota or Home State. It also varies if the applicant is a female.

Q:   What is TS EAMCET exam date 2025?
A: 

Jawaharlal Nehru Technological University Hyderabad has released the TS EAMCET 2025 exam date at the official website. Applicants looking for admissions to engineering courses can check the TS EAMCET exam date at eapcet.tsche.ac.in. The exam will be conducted separately for engineering and agriculture & pharmacy stream. The exam authority will conduct the TS EAMCET 2025 exam in online computer-based mode.  TS EAMCET 2025 exam for Agriculture and Pharmacy stream will be conducted on April 29 and 30. TS EAPCET 2025 exam for engineering stream is scheduled to be conducted from May 2 to 4.

Above average college and to be improved in some aspects.
Placements: The highest package is in Amazon of 46 LPA. Companies like Amazon, Pega, Zeta, Cisco, Wipro, Infosys, TCS, Salesforce, Cognizant, HSBC and so on, up to 20 companies, visit the college. Courses offered are CSE (AI & ML, DA, IoT, CSE), IT, ECE, EEE, CE, ME. An average of 30 percent of students are placed every year from all branches. The average package is 3.5 LPA.
Infrastructure: The college consists of central library, canteen, placement & training cell, girls hostel, boys hostel, auditorium, gym, workshops for ME and CE, park in middle, practice nets, 2 blocks for all departments with all lab equipment and large ground. Health center with 2 beds and Wi-Fi is provided in the whole campus.
Faculty: The curriculum is almost same as other colleges and teachers are well qualified, talented, helpful, and student friendly. Semester difficulty is average if you are regular and study well. Different types of courses are offered from different companies to make the students industry ready, and free placement training is provided.
Other: There are fewer events and fests, and the activities which are about study and future are mostly performed. The things that need to be improved are extracurricular activities, fests, and sports.

Good college for average-ranked students in EAPCET.
Placements: It's very nice, and in 2025, we got the highest placement of 49 LPA at Amazon by our senior (female). The average placement in our college is 7 to 8 LPA. We should prepare and develop our skills for nice placement and nice companies. We should develop skills is the main thing.
Infrastructure: Okay, nice infrastructure, but many monkeys are here, and they suddenly come into the room. No network signal here except Airtel, and Wi-Fi will sometimes turn off. Very cool water in the early morning, and it's difficult to bathe in the early morning and hostel maintenance is average.
Faculty: Faculty is nice with their well experience in teaching students and with nice knowledge and friendly staff. Exams are being conducted well, and students are writing well. Assignments are given by teachers. Lab internals with a viva conducted by our teachers and lab externals conducted by other colleges.

My college is good for placement and studies, but not good for anything else.
Placements: I am from the computer science and engineering branch, and there is a huge demand for placements. Till recently, the percentage of students who got placed was nearly 80 percent. The highest package offered is 46 LPA, and the average package offered is 5 LPA. The top recruiting companies for our course are Cisco, Accenture, Deloitte, Goldman Sachs, etc.
Infrastructure: Everything is available. Wi-Fi, labs, classrooms, library, and canteen food is good. The hostel food is very bad. Hostels do not have AC. There is low Wi-Fi in the hostel. They intentionally made bad food in the hostel, so that students get food from the canteen, the sake bell, and Frank's shop. We also have a milkshake shop.
Faculty: Most teachers don't know what they are taught in class. In training and placements, we have excellent faculty members for industry study. College gives us free courses from all platforms. It provides internships, hackathons, and workshops during 1st year 1 semester. It is good for an industry-level study.

ACE Engineering College Admission 2025 FAQs

Q:   Which courses does ACE Engineering College offer?
A: 

ACE Engineering College offers only one UG programme in a full-time mode. Candidates can apply for admission to the BTech programme with a valid score of TS EAMCET or JEE Main. After the completion of a degree programme, the final degree is awarded by JNTUH.

Q:   What is the intake for offered courses at ACE Engineering College?
A: 

ACE Engineering College provides single UG level BTech programme across nine specialisations. The total intake for all the BTech specialisations is 1,140. Find below the course-wise seat intake for BTech programme:

BTech SpecialisationTotal Intake
Computer Science & Engineering (CSE)420
Computer Science & Engineering – AI & ML (CSM)180
Computer Science & Engineering – Data Science (CSD)180
Computer Science & Engineering – IoT (CSO)60
Information Technology (IT)60
Electronics & Communication Engineering (ECE)120
Civil Engineering (CE)60
Electrical & Electronics Engineering (EEE)30
Mechanical Engineering (ME)30
